Esta tradução está incompleta. Por favor, ajude a traduzir este artigo.

A pseudo-classe CSS :valid representa qualquer <input> ou outro elemento do <form> cujo conteúdo foi validado com sucesso. Isso permite, facilmente, adicionar uma aparência que ajude o usuário a identificar os campos validados.

/* Seleciona qualquer input válido */
input:valid {
  background-color: powderblue;
}

Essa pseudo-classe é útil para realçar os campos válidos para o usuário.

Sintaxe

:valid

Exemplos

Veja :invalid para um exemplo.

Especificações

Specification Status Comment
HTML Living Standard
The definition of ':valid' in that specification.
Padrão em tempo real Sem alterações.
HTML5
The definition of ':valid' in that specification.
Recomendação Define a semântica do HTML e a validação de restrições.
Selectors Level 4
The definition of ':valid' in that specification.
Rascunho atual Definição inicial

Compatibilidade entre Browsers

Update compatibility data on GitHub
DesktopMobile
ChromeEdgeFirefoxInternet ExplorerOperaSafariAndroid webviewChrome for AndroidEdge MobileFirefox for AndroidOpera for AndroidiOS SafariSamsung Internet
Basic supportChrome Full support 10Edge Full support 12Firefox Full support 4IE Full support 10Opera Full support 10Safari Full support 5WebView Android ? Chrome Android ? Edge Mobile Full support YesFirefox Android Full support 4Opera Android Full support 10Safari iOS Full support 5Samsung Internet Android ?
Applies to <form> elementsChrome Full support YesEdge No support NoFirefox Full support 13IE No support NoOpera Full support YesSafari ? WebView Android ? Chrome Android ? Edge Mobile No support NoFirefox Android Full support 14Opera Android ? Safari iOS ? Samsung Internet Android ?

Legend

Full support  
Full support
No support  
No support
Compatibility unknown  
Compatibility unknown

Veja também

Etiquetas do documento e colaboradores

Colaboradores desta página: valdeirpsr
Última atualização por: valdeirpsr,